Ingredients

1 chicken , about 3 lbs
salt ( preferably flaky sea salt )
2 bell peppers ( or 1 per diner )
2 tomatoes , medium , ripe
6 zucchini
1 cup broccoli floret
1 cup cauliflower floret ( or use a small head )
1 onion , quartered
6 slices cucumbers , thick ( or use large mushrooms )
4 medium potatoes , peeled
10 garlic cloves , peeled and chopped
2 tablespoons rosemary
1 lemon ( or lime ) ( optional )
1/2 cup olive oil
2 tablespoons lemon juice
2 tablespoons honey
2 teaspoons Dijon mustard ( or grainy mustard )
coarse black pepper
This all-in-one roast chicken dinner is the perfect meal for a family or dinner party. With a variety of vegetables and flavorful seasoning, this dish is easy to prepare and makes for a hearty and satisfying meal. The chicken and vegetables are roasted together in the oven, making it a hassle-free meal prep option for busy weeknights. Serve with a side of crusty bread or a fresh salad for a complete dinner.

Instructions

1.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
2.Place chicken in a large roasting pan and season with salt.
3.Chop bell peppers, tomatoes, zucchini, broccoli, cauliflower, onion, and cucumbers or mushrooms into large bite-sized pieces. Toss vegetables with olive oil, garlic, rosemary, lemon juice, honey, and mustard in a large bowl until well coated.
4.Pour vegetable mixture around chicken in the roasting pan. Scatter sliced potatoes around the edges of the pan.
5.Roast for 1 hour and 30 minutes, or until chicken is cooked through and vegetables are tender.
